Output 3a14f72e2bf13b9649901d08c08ccc246ebd9d5ee979a3aea4fb5aab2e29ebd8:2

value
863530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00251c9b99bfe5f255f99bb635653f625cda3497 OP_EQUAL
address
31hnP7XPdetPW7mtNF4C46LBFzEKqpAKHe
transaction
3a14f72e2bf13b9649901d08c08ccc246ebd9d5ee979a3aea4fb5aab2e29ebd8
spent
true